The Isolation Epidemic: Its Impact on Workplaces
Alarming statistics reveal that 80% of employees feel lonely at work, a challenge that can significantly impact business performance, as highlighted in a study by the Academy of Management Journal. Furthermore, 97% of employees believe that feeling appreciated by their employers boosts self-confidence, and 98% report better performance when they feel secure. The solution? Effective internal communication.

New Paradigms in Internal Communication
The overwhelming influx of digital information has led to a saturation of internal communication channels. Generic emails and newsletters often go unnoticed, while platforms like SMS, WhatsApp, and internal social networks require significant effort for limited impact. To overcome these challenges, companies must refocus on physical touch points, making them a cornerstone of an effective communication strategy.
The Role of Physical Touch Points in the Employee User Journey
Introducing an omnichannel strategy that leverages physical touch points within the workplace can transform internal communication. For example, digital signage monitors can become valuable tools, welcoming employees at the office entrance and narrating the brand’s story while guiding them throughout their day.
Key Elements of a Revamped Employee User Journey:
1. Welcoming Employees: Create an engaging first impression by communicating the brand’s story and values at key entry points.
2. Informing and Engaging: Use office spaces effectively to share news, event updates, training opportunities, key metrics, and company goals.
3. Streamlining Processes: Implement intuitive digital noticeboards to enhance communication efficiency while providing clear, actionable information.
4. Real-Time Production Updates: Display real-time production data on office monitors, giving employees a transparent view of the company’s performance.

Crafting an Omnichannel Strategy: The Model Canvas
To help organizations design a successful omnichannel internal communication strategy, a model canvas has been developed:
1. Objective: Define the purpose of the internal communication project.
2. Online and Offline Assets: Identify existing resources such as websites, social media platforms, and digital signage.
3. Target Audience: Segment employees by relevant categories or areas.
4. Key Referrals: Determine the essential resources and stakeholders.
5. Budget: Outline costs and potential ROI.
6. Value Proposition: Align communication with the company’s core values.
7. Action Plan: Specify key messages to inform and engage employees.
8. Channels: Select the most effective channels for integrated communication.
9. Retention: Transform employees into brand ambassadors through consistent engagement.
